Hi
I got the plip battery spent message and followed the steps in the posts of this site.
The battery worked but then the next time I started the engine, it wasn't working again.
I bought a new Duracell battery and tried again, which worked. Then the next time I went to the car it happened again.
I reset once more and it seemed to work for about two days, but every time I got into the car it showed the plip message.
Now it's not showing the message but the locking isn't working again.
Any ideas?
It can't be the fuses surely as it wouldn't work intermittently. Timpson's said the key fob is sending a signal, which makes it even more confusing.
It just seems to come and go.
Also, the radio is the one fitted with the car, as I read that can be a problem.

Hi
It sounds like a faulty plip.
It is either draining its battery or getting out of sync.
The two faults could both be connected
Either way, it does indicate a faulty plip and a replacement would need to come from Citroen.

The test for a faulty pip is to use the other plip. You should have two keys supplied with the C3 (don't buy one with only one key). And with luck the second key is also a remote locking key. This makes it easy to prove a car or key problem.
